Kiwanis is a global organization of volunteers dedicated to improving the world one child and one community at a time. The Bowling Green club was founded on Dec. 23, 1920 and has contributed to numerous community projects including:

  • Providing scholarships for high school seniors at Bowling Green and Eastwood high schools 
  • Providing leadership development projects for area children and youth
  • Sponsoring the Youth Arts area at the annual Black Swamp Art Festival
  • Sponsoring youth sports and activities
  • Supporting the Salvation Army Christmas Bell ringing project
  • Assisting with Breakfast with Santa
  • Sponsorship of Key Clubs at Bowling Green and Eastwood High School, CKI Club at Bowling Green State University, Aktion Club at WoodLane, Builders Club at Bowling Green Middle School, and a K-Kids club at Conneaut Elementary
  • Support of the Wood County District Public Library purchase of Books for the Children’s Resource Center
